Just rang to get our T3 serviced, 12 months old with 7K miles.

Quoted £300 for a minor service, which they tell me includes Oil Change, Oil Filter, Air and Pollen filter and then waffled on about software updates and safety checks.
£300 for essentially an oil change is ridiculous, and software updates are free on a car whilst its in warranty anyway!

Anyone managed to get a reasonable price for servicing or are they just ripping us all off?

can anybody see how they can justify £300 for a service. Genuine parts supplied for a major service which includes plugs are £59 from Newcastle (MILL) Volvo on eBay.
All the nonsense about safety checks and software is just to make it sound bettter.

Has anyone challenged them with their price promise, and am i Reading correctly that they will match ANY garage using genuine parts?

We will always provide real value for money and transparent pricing.
Your car will receive the right service at the right time and the price you pay will be provided to you before work starts. We will also match any like for like written quote for a Volvo Service using the correct oil and Volvo genuine parts from any garage within 5 miles. Our pricing is also available online by visiting our Service Price Indicator
